Emily Straub is a Licensed Professional Counselor and currently serves as a junior high professional school counselor. She has proudly supported the students and families of Pearland since 2012, building meaningful relationships within the community and helping individuals navigate both academic and personal challenges.

She earned her bachelor’s degree from Texas Tech University in 2011 and her Master’s in Professional School Counseling from Lamar University in 2018. Emily became a Licensed Professional Counselor Associate in 2024. Her combined experience in school and clinical settings allows her to support children, teens, and adults with empathy, practical strategies, and a deep commitment to their growth and well-being. Whether clients are navigating life transitions, school challenges, overwhelming emotions, or simply need someone to talk to, she is here to walk alongside them.

My approach to therapy

Emily works with clients ages 10 and up. Her specialties include working with clients relationships, school issues, parenting, anxiety, depression and stress. She uses a warm, affirming, encouraging approach and uses skills from cognitive behavioral therapy, person centered therapy and solutions based therapy.
